Detailed Engineering Specifications

Specified by design engineers worldwide, this Titanium Grade 5 stock sheet boasts a thickness of 0.175 inches, a length of 30 inches, and a width of 22 inches. Composed of approximately 90% titanium, 6% aluminum, and 4% vanadium, Grade 5 exhibits excellent tensile strength, fatigue resistance, and biocompatibility. Its passivation layer provides unparalleled resistance to oxidation and aggressive chemical environments, making it the material of choice for high-performance containment, structural elements in extreme conditions, and specialized protective packaging systems.

⚠️ Engineering Warnings

  •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E) when handling and fabricating titanium.
  • Titanium dust can be flammable; take precautions to avoid ignition sources during cutting and grinding operations.
